9th Annual Intercollegiate Taikai

Today was the Intercollegiate Taikai. It’s an annual event hosted by various post-secondary institutions from the Pacific northwest. There were participants from UBC, SFU, UVIC, U of Washington, and for the first time, Langara. It was a hard battle going up against each of these established clubs as their skill levels ranged from beginner to international competitor. But it was still a great opportunity for people to test their skills and strengthen friendships.

It also felt really good to yell “Langara ファイト!” while Langara zekkens flashed the courts. Here are the results for our club:

Klaudine – 3rd place Non-Bogu
Vicky – 3rd place Women’s Shodan and Under, 2014 Fighting Spirit Award
Len – for UBC, but Langara cheers for him – 3rd place Men’s Nidan and Above
Honourable Mention – Noel, for winning his very first taikai match.

It was a good day. I couldn’t be prouder.
